PM ATTENDS SADC TROIKA MEETING

The Prime Minister of Lesotho Mr. Ntsokoane Matekane has on Saturday morning boarded to Lusaka, Zambia to attend the Southern African Development Community (SADC) Extraordinary Summit of the Organ Troika.

The Summit is expected to be chaired by Mr. Hakainde Hichilema who is the President of the Republic of Zambia in his capacity as the Chairperson of the SADC Organ on Politics, Defence and Security Cooperation.

Speaking in an interview with the Agency on Saturday, the Press Attaché to the Prime Minister Mr. Thapelo Mabote stated that the Summit will discuss the security situation in the SADC region with focus on the situation in the eastern part of the DRC and Cabo Delgado in the northern Mozambique. . .
